SIGN IN SIGN UP

gh-50644: Forbid pickling of codecs streams (GH-109180)

Attempts to pickle or create a shallow or deep copy of codecs streams
now raise a TypeError.

Previously, copying failed with a RecursionError, while pickling
produced wrong results that eventually caused unpickling to fail with
a RecursionError.
S
Serhiy Storchaka committed
d6892c2b9263b39ea1c7905667942914b6a24b2c
Parent: 71b6e26
Committed by GitHub <noreply@github.com> on 9/10/2023, 5:06:09 PM